The Spaniard’s next opponent is the “neutral” Medvedev
World No.3 Carlos Alcaraz from Spain beat the American Tommy Paul, seeded 12th, in the quarter finals Wimbledon 2024.
The first set was won by Paul – 7:5. In the second set, Tommy led 2:0, but the American failed to develop his success. Alcaraz made two breaks in response and won 6:4.
In the third and fourth sets, Carlos achieved confident victories with the same score of 6:2. The Spaniard continues to defend his champion title.
In the semi-finals of the grass major, Alcaraz will play Daniil Medvedev, who today beat the world’s number one tennis player Jannik Sinner.
Two more semi-finalists of Wimbledon 2024 will be determined on July 10 in the matches between Lorenzo Musetti (Italy, 25) and Taylor Fritz (USA, 13) and Alex De Minaur (Australia, 9) and Novak Djokovic (Serbia, 2).
- Wimbledon 2024. Men’s Singles. Quarter Finals
Carlos Alcaraz (Spain, 3) — Tommy Paul (USA, 12) — 3:1 (5:7, 6:4, 6:2, 6:2)
